Step
Check
Yes
No
1
CHECK HARNESS BETWEEN ECM AND
REAR OXYGEN SENSOR.
1) Turn the ignition switch to OFF.
2) Measure the voltage between ECM and
chassis ground.
Connector & terminal
(B136) No. 4 (+) — Chassis ground (–):
Is the voltage 10 V or more?
Repair the short
circuit to power in
the harness
between ECM and
rear oxygen sensor
connector.
Go to step 2.
2
CHECK GROUND CIRCUIT FOR ECM.
1) Disconnect the connectors from ECM.
2) Measure the resistance between ECM and
chassis ground.
Connector & terminal
(B134) No. 3 — Chassis ground:
(B134) No. 5 — Chassis ground:
(B137) No. 1 — Chassis ground:
(B137) No. 2 — Chassis ground:
(B137) No. 3 — Chassis ground:
(B137) No. 7 — Chassis ground:
Is the resistance less than 5
:? Repair the poor
contact of ECM
connector.
Repair the harness
and connector.
NOTE:
In this case, repair
the following item:
• Open circuit of
harness between
ECM and engine
ground
• Poor contact of
coupling connector

Step
Check
Yes
No
1
CHECK HARNESS BETWEEN ECM AND
FRONT OXYGEN (A/F) SENSOR CONNEC-
TOR.
1) Start and warm up engine.
2) Turn the ignition switch to OFF.
3) Disconnect the connectors from ECM and
front oxygen (A/F) sensor.
4) Measure the resistance of harness between
ECM and front oxygen (A/F) sensor connector.
Connector & terminal
(B135) No. 6 — (E24) No. 1:
(B135) No. 7 — (E24) No. 1:
Is the resistance less than 1
:? Go to step 2.
Repair the harness
and connector.
NOTE:
In this case, repair
the following item:
• Open circuit in
harness between
ECM and front oxy-
gen (A/F) sensor
connector
• Poor contact of
coupling connector
2
CHECK HARNESS BETWEEN ECM AND
FRONT OXYGEN (A/F) SENSOR CONNEC-
TOR.
Measure the resistance of harness between
ECM and front oxygen (A/F) sensor connector.
Connector & terminal
(B135) No. 11 — (E24) No. 3:
(B135) No. 10 — (E24) No. 4:
Is the resistance less than 1
:? Go to step 3.
Repair the harness
and connector.
NOTE:
In this case, repair
the following item:
• Open circuit in
harness between
ECM and front oxy-
gen (A/F) sensor
connector
• Poor contact of
coupling connector
3
CHECK FRONT OXYGEN (A/F) SENSOR.
Measure the resistance between front oxygen
(A/F) sensor connector terminals.
Terminals
No. 2 — No. 1:
Is the resistance less than 2 —
3
:?
Go to step 4.
Replace the front
oxygen (A/F) sen-
sor. <Ref. to
FU(H6DO)-32,
Front Oxygen (A/F)
Sensor.>
4
CHECK POOR CONTACT.
Check for poor contact of ECM and front oxygen
(A/F) sensor connector.
Is there poor contact in ECM or
front oxygen (A/F) sensor con-
nector?
Repair the poor
contact in ECM or
front oxygen (A/F)
sensor connector.
Replace the front
oxygen (A/F) sen-
sor. <Ref. to
FU(H6DO)-32,
Front Oxygen (A/F)
Sensor.>
